《VHDL词法基础》课件.pptx
《《VHDL词法基础》课件.pptx》由会员分享,可在线阅读,更多相关《《VHDL词法基础》课件.pptx(42页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。
1、vhdl词法基础ppt课件VHDL简介VHDL词法基础VHDL语法基础VHDL语义基础VHDL实例分析VHDL进阶学习建议VHDL简介01VHDL的起源VHDL起源于20世纪80年代,作为IEEE标准化的硬件描述语言,旨在提供一种标准化的方式来描述数字电路和系统。VHDL的发展历程自VHDL首次发布以来,经过多次修订和改进,使其功能更加强大和完善。随着技术的发展,VHDL不断适应新的设计需求,成为电子设计领域的核心语言之一。VHDL的起源和历史系统级设计VHDL可以用于描述复杂的硬件系统,如处理器、数字信号处理系统等,帮助设计师在系统级别进行设计和验证。仿真与验证VHDL可以用于仿真和验证数字
2、电路和系统的功能和性能,确保设计的正确性和可靠性。数字电路设计VHDL主要用于描述数字电路和系统的结构和行为,广泛应用于集成电路设计、FPGA设计等领域。VHDL的应用领域VHDL具有强大的硬件描述能力,能够清晰地描述数字电路和系统的结构和行为。硬件描述能力VHDL具有丰富的仿真和验证机制,支持多种仿真工具,方便设计师进行仿真和验证。仿真与验证VHDL的设计在不同的EDA工具和平台上具有良好的可移植性,提高了设计的复用性和可维护性。可移植性VHDL具有丰富的库支持,包括各种基本数据类型、运算符、函数等,方便设计师进行设计和建模。强大的库支持VHDL的基本特点VHDL词法基础02总结词标识符用于
3、表示变量、常量、信号、类型、子程序等名称。详细描述在VHDL中,标识符由字母、数字和下划线组成,但必须以字母开头。标识符区分大小写,长度不超过31个字符。标识符关键字是VHDL语言中预定义的保留字,具有特殊含义,不能用作标识符。VHDL中的关键字包括library、use、entity、architecture等,这些关键字用于定义和描述实体、架构等结构。关键字详细描述总结词总结词运算符用于执行算术运算、逻辑运算等操作。详细描述VHDL支持的运算符包括+、-、*等算术运算符,以及and、or、not等逻辑运算符。此外,还有关系运算符如=等用于比较操作。运算符数据类型总结词数据类型定义了变量或常
4、量的取值范围和特性。详细描述VHDL支持的数据类型包括bit、bit_vector、integer、real、std_logic等。每种数据类型都有其特定的取值范围和表示方式。常量是在程序中定义的不变值。总结词在VHDL中,常量必须使用关键字constant定义,并指定其数据类型和值。常量的值在程序运行期间不能被修改。详细描述常量VHDL语法基础03顺序执行,从上到下依次执行。顺序语句并行执行,多个语句同时执行。并行语句描述信号、变量或常量的属性。属性描述语句结构顺序语句IF语句CASE语句LOOP语句根据选择条件执行不同的语句。循环执行一组语句。根据条件判断执行不同的语句。PROCESS语句
5、:并行执行一组语句。SIGNAL语句:定义信号。COMPONENT语句:实例化一个组件。并行语句HIGH_LOGIC_1:描述逻辑1的高电平值。LOW_LOGIC_0:描述逻辑0的低电平值。DELAY:描述信号的延迟时间。属性描述VHDL语义基础04VS在VHDL中,对象包括变量、常量、信号和文件。这些对象用于存储数据,并在程序的不同部分之间传递数据。信号信号是一种特殊的对象,用于在模拟过程中传递数据。信号可以在不同的时间点上具有不同的值,并且可以在不同的模拟部分之间传递。对象对象和信号过程是VHDL中的一种结构,用于执行一系列操作。过程可以接受输入参数,并产生输出结果。过程通常用于处理复杂的
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- VHDL词法基础 VHDL 词法 基础 课件
限制150内